AI Content Creation Statistics 2026: Scale, Quality, and Impact Data
The scale of AI-assisted content creation has reached a tipping point. In 2026, an estimated 38% of all web content published by businesses involves AI assistance at some stage of the creation process, up from 14% in 2024. Yet the relationship between AI content and visibility is nuanced — AI-assisted content that is well-edited and factually grounded performs 12% better in AI search citations than purely human-written content, while unedited AI content performs 34% worse. This page compiles the most comprehensive data available on AI content creation at scale.
Key Findings
- 38% of business web content published in 2026 involves AI assistance, up from 14% in 2024 and 26% in 2025.
- AI content detection tools achieve 71% accuracy on mixed (AI-assisted + human-edited) content and 89% accuracy on fully AI-generated unedited content.
- AI-assisted content (with human editing) earns 12% more citations in AI search results than purely human-written content, likely due to better structural formatting and comprehensive coverage.
- 72% of publishers now use AI tools in their editorial workflow, with 31% using AI for first-draft generation and 41% for research/outline assistance only.
- The average cost of producing a 2,000-word article has dropped 44% since 2024 due to AI assistance, from $480 to $268.
- Google's March 2025 core update reduced rankings for 61% of sites with over 80% AI-generated unedited content, but had minimal impact on sites using AI-assisted workflows with human editing.
AI Content Production Volume: 2024–2026
The volume of AI-assisted content on the web has grown dramatically, reshaping the content landscape.
| Metric | 2024 | 2025 | 2026 | 2-Year Change |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| % of business content involving AI | 14% | 26% | 38% | +24pp |
| Estimated AI-assisted pages published/month | 82M | 189M | 312M | +280% |
| % of top-100 publishers using AI tools | 41% | 62% | 72% | +31pp |
| Average content production cost (2K-word article) | $480 | $351 | $268 | -44% |
| Content marketing teams with AI-first workflows | 8% | 18% | 33% | +25pp |
| Freelance writers using AI assistance | 52% | 71% | 84% | +32pp |
An estimated 312 million AI-assisted web pages are published monthly in 2026, up from 82 million in 2024. This flood of content has intensified competition for visibility in both traditional and AI search. The 44% drop in average content production cost — from $480 to $268 per 2,000-word article — has lowered barriers to entry, enabling smaller brands to produce higher volumes of content but also creating differentiation challenges.
AI Content Detection Accuracy
As AI content proliferates, detection tools have evolved rapidly. The table below shows current detection accuracy rates across different content types.
| Content Type | Detection Accuracy (2026) | Detection Accuracy (2024) | Change |
|---|---|---|---|
| Fully AI-generated, unedited | 89% | 78% | +11pp |
| AI-generated with light editing | 76% | 61% | +15pp |
| AI-assisted (outline/research only, human-written) | 42% | 34% | +8pp |
| AI-assisted with heavy human editing | 71% | 52% | +19pp |
| Purely human-written (false positive rate) | 8% | 14% | -6pp |
Detection tools have improved significantly, with accuracy on fully AI-generated content rising from 78% to 89%. Importantly, the false positive rate — human content incorrectly flagged as AI — has dropped from 14% to 8%, reducing a major criticism of earlier detectors. However, the mixed AI-human workflow that most professional content teams use remains challenging to detect, with accuracy ranging from 42% to 76% depending on the degree of AI involvement.
AI Content Performance in Search and AI Platforms
The critical question for marketers is how AI content performs in terms of visibility and citations.
- AI-assisted content (human-edited) vs purely human-written: AI-assisted content earns 12% more citations in AI search results on average, likely because AI tools help create more structurally organized, comprehensively covering content. It also ranks 4.2% higher in traditional Google search for informational queries.
- Fully AI-generated unedited content: Performs 34% worse in AI citations and 28% worse in Google rankings compared to human-written content. Google's quality signals increasingly penalize thin, formulaic AI output.
- Content volume impact: Brands that increased content output by 50%+ using AI assistance saw a 23% average increase in AI platform citations within 6 months, compared to 7% for brands maintaining the same output volume.
- Freshness advantage: AI-assisted content teams publish updates 2.8x faster than human-only teams, which provides a measurable advantage on RAG-based platforms (Perplexity, Gemini) that weight content recency.
Publisher AI Adoption Breakdown
Among the 72% of top publishers using AI tools, usage patterns vary significantly in depth and approach. Approximately 31% use AI for first-draft generation followed by heavy editorial review, 41% use AI exclusively for research, outlines, and data analysis without generating draft text, and 28% use a hybrid approach with AI generating sections that are then rewritten by editors. The median publisher spends $12,400 per month on AI content tools, representing 8.7% of their editorial technology budget. Publisher satisfaction with AI content tools averages 7.2/10, up from 5.8/10 in 2024, reflecting improvements in output quality and workflow integration.
Methodology
Content creation statistics are derived from Presenc AI's Content Intelligence database (analyzing 48 million web pages per month for AI content signals), a survey of 1,860 content marketers and publishers conducted in January 2026, Originality.ai's AI content detection benchmark data, and publicly available research from the Content Marketing Institute and Reuters Institute. Content production cost figures are based on freelance marketplace data (Upwork, Contently) and in-house production cost surveys. AI citation performance data comes from Presenc AI's cross-platform monitoring of 2,400+ brands. Updated quarterly; last update: March 2026.
